Portugal's first KC-390 arrives at Beja

The first of five Portuguese Air Force Embraer KC-390 Millennium tanker-transport aircraft - registration PT-ZDK (c/n 390000011) - touched down at the type's future home base, Beja Air Base in Portugal, on October 16
